BFounded in 1938, Bellefonte Country Club reported $3.12M of revenue for FY23, at an operating margin of 1.9%. Revenue moved up 3.7% against the prior posted return. Every figure on this page is drawn from the club’s Form 990 as filed; a dash marks a value the filing did not report.
